Protein sequence
>fh15402  315 aa
LSALLQDAFRAFHQDLNFVRKFLQPLLIGELAPEEPSQDGPLNAQLVEDFRALHQAAEDM
KLFDASPTFFAFLLGHILAMEVLAWLLIYLLGPGWVPSALAAFILAISQAQSWCLQHDLG
HASIFKKSWWNHVAQKFVMGQLKGFSAHWWNFRHFQHHAKPNIFHKDPDVTVAPVFLLGE
SSVEYGKKKRRYLPYNQQHLYFFLSECPSVLLGWGSAWACTVLPAVLDHSQPLPGAGHVC
QVSLVMASSQPLQSVHTLPAACLCPSCLPCLGHLAATGHHSPAGSFPKPHVEFLLALTRV
VRSPRVFGQLLGRTE